Web Application Testing Teknikker

I dagens stadig skiftende og konkurransedyktige web-basert virksomhet scenario, organisasjoner alltid trenger å teste sine web-baserte applikasjoner før lanseringen av deres website. Ved testing, kan enhver organisasjon være sikker på at web-programmet vil fungere perfekt og vil bli lett akseptert av sluttbrukerne. Testingen teknikkene også kontroller webapplikasjonen nettleser kompatibilitet, laste testing, skalerbarhet testing, stresstesting og oppløsning testing. Rike Internett-applikasjoner (RIA) er også endre måten vi leverer og bruker web-baserte applikasjoner.

Her er noen av de grunnleggende testing teknikker for Internett-programmer:

En. Funksjonell testing: Denne testing brukes for å kontrollere alle linkene på nettsidene, form testing, cookie testing og database tilkobling.

2. Brukervennlighet Testing: Dette testing sjekker navigasjon og brukervennlighet på nettsider. Gjennom denne testingen er det sikret om innholdet er riktig merket og er lett forståelig for brukerne. Den sjekker også om ankertekst koblinger virker som de skal, om sitemaps og hjelpefiler har riktig informasjon og alle lenkene fungerer.

Tre. Grensesnitt testing: Denne kontrollerer om det web server og applikasjonstjener grensesnitt, applikasjonsserver og databaseserver interface har riktig samspill eller ikke. Denne testen sikrer at brukerne ikke se noen feilmeldinger.

4. Kompatibilitet Testing: Kompatibilitet Testing er veldig viktig fordi den sjekker nettleser kompatibilitet, kompatibilitet mellom operativsystemer, mobil surfing og utskriftsalternativer.

5. Performance Testing: Performance testing inkluderer web belaste testing og web stresstester. Web lasttesting teknikk kontrollerer om mange brukere får tilgang til samme side til samme tid og om en nettside kan håndtere tung last på en bestemt side. Web stress testing er gjort på området for å se at hvordan skal området reagere og komme seg under stress tiden.

Seks. Security Testing: Dette sjekker sikkerheten i web-applikasjoner. Av sikkerhetshensyn bør interne sider ikke hvis du ikke er logget inn på nettstedet. Annen statistikk bør ikke bli sett selv om brukeren er logget inn Filene skal kun gis mulighet for nedlasting, og det ikke skal kunne åpnes uten å laste ned. CAPTCHA for automatiserer pålogginger skript bør testes. SSL skal være testet for sikkerhetstiltak.

Etter å ha fullført all testingen, en live testing er nødvendig for web baserte applikasjoner og nettsteder. Deretter laster opp nettstedet og fullføre testing bør gjøres. Disse dager, er web-applikasjoner tilgjengelig fra ulike typer enheter som datamaskiner, PDA, iPhone, etc. Det er svært viktig å sjekke om web-programmet er kompatibelt til disse enhetene.

Web-applikasjoner kan leveres i et stort og variert publikum, men det er en risiko for å bli utsatt for et stort antall sannsynlige smutthull så langt som vellykket software testing resultater er opptatt av:

En. Tallrike Søknad Behandling (Entry - Exit) Banene er mulig

2. Mennesker med ulik bakgrunn og tekniske ferdigheter, kan bruke programmet. Dessuten kan forskjeller økning fra plattformer spørsmål til forskjellen i nettlesere, nettverk typer eller nettverk hastigheter, intranett og Internett-programmet forskjeller, etc. - som resulterer i saker som omhandler programvaren.

Tre. Selv på den samme nettleseren, kan programmer kjøres annerledes basert på lokale saker som skjermoppløsning / hardware / software konfigurasjon av systemet

4. Programmene kan kreve testing for uførhet samsvar og brukervennlighet

5. Brannmurer eller alliert sikkerhetstrusler

For å konkludere, inkluderer hele prosessen med web-applikasjon for å teste noen virkelig viktige og kritiske skritt for å sikre at sluttbrukere er fornøyd med programmene.